Abstract
A program manager’s performance often equates to the ability to influence others in getting something done, or a program manager’s political skill. While politics has a negative connotation, it is more productive to accept that politics exist and recognize that political skills are often required to get things done. Not being aware of one’s political environment can lead to failure from either being unaware of political agendas or over using power—situations that can be equally ineffective.
